GRANT NEWS
Mount Olive Receives Third Grant From the Hardy Plant Society/Mid-Atlantic Group
We are overjoyed and thankful to receive a 2025 grant from the Hardy Plant Society/Mid-Atlantic Group to provide funds for Shared Harvest Cooperative Community Garden at Mount Olive. This is the third grant we have received from them. Donations are appreciated. Garden helpers are welcome. No experience needed.
Mount Olive Receives Grant From Food Lion
Food Lion Feeds Charitable Foundation Awards Grant to Loaves and Fishes Pantry at Mount Olive United Methodist Church
Partnership increases access to nutritious food, provides nutrition education
RANDALLSTOWN, Md. – Loaves and Fishes Pantry at Mount Olive has received $5,000 from the Food Lion Feeds Charitable Foundation to help nourish neighbors experiencing hunger. The “Nourishing Our Neighbors” grant supports community feeding partners as they tackle food insecurity and promote healthier lifestyles through nutritional education initiatives. Mount Olive Receives Grant From the Maryland Food Bank
The Food First Capacity Grant was awarded in July 2025. We are thankful to be able to serve more people and to provide healthy food choices. The Loaves and Fishes Pantry at Mount Olive also received a grants in 2022 and 2023.
Mount Olive “Awarded” and Planted Twenty-Two Trees
Mount Olive was one of seven Baltimore area churches to receive trees from the Chesapeake Bay Trust Urban Tree Planting Initiative. On October 25, 2022, in collaboration with the Alliance for the Chesapeake Bay and Interfaith Partners for the Chesapeake, Mount Olive planted twenty-two trees around the property.
